Aluminum-Air Battery Market Size
The Aluminum-Air Battery market was valued at USD 8,514.63 million in 2024 and is expected to grow to USD 8,817.76 million in 2025, reaching USD 11,665.26 million by 2033, reflecting a growth rate of 3.56% during the forecast period (2025-2033).
The U.S. Aluminum-Air Battery market is projected to account for 25% of the global market in 2025, driven by strong electric vehicle adoption and advancements in energy storage solutions, supporting sustainable energy transitions.
The aluminum-air battery market is gaining momentum due to its high energy density and environmental benefits. These batteries generate electricity through the reaction of aluminum and oxygen, making them highly efficient compared to traditional battery technologies. The aluminum-air battery's potential to be used in applications like electric vehicles and renewable energy storage systems is driving market interest. Additionally, their recyclability aligns with the growing demand for sustainable energy solutions. Approximately 40% of the energy produced in aluminum-air batteries is utilized efficiently, making them an attractive choice for energy storage applications.

Market Restraints
"High manufacturing costs and limited rechargeability"
One of the major challenges facing the aluminum-air battery market is the high cost of manufacturing. The production of aluminum-air batteries is currently 30% more expensive compared to lithium-ion batteries due to the complex process and the materials involved. Additionally, the limited rechargeability of these batteries restricts their widespread use. While aluminum-air batteries are highly efficient, their inability to be recharged multiple times hinders their adoption, especially in industries where long-term usage is crucial. This limitation impacts their competitiveness compared to more established battery technologies.

Market Challenges
"Environmental concerns regarding battery disposal"
One of the challenges faced by the aluminum-air battery market is the environmental impact associated with battery disposal. While aluminum is recyclable, the byproducts of aluminum-air batteries, particularly the electrolyte solutions, pose environmental risks. This concern is significant, with approximately 20% of used batteries being improperly disposed of, impacting ecosystems. Furthermore, the lack of a standardized recycling process for aluminum-air batteries makes the disposal process more complex and costly. As the market grows, addressing these environmental challenges will be essential to ensure the sustainable adoption of aluminum-air batteries.
Segmentation Analysis
The aluminum-air battery market is segmented by type and application, each catering to specific needs in various industries. The market is classified into primary aluminum-air batteries and mechanical rechargeable secondary aluminum-air batteries. Each type serves different purposes, with primary batteries mainly used in applications that do not require recharging, while secondary aluminum-air batteries are designed to be recharged for more long-term use. Applications of aluminum-air batteries span electric vehicles, underwater power supply, and standby power supply, with the electric vehicle segment being the largest contributor to market demand. The diverse applications reflect the technology's adaptability and potential for growth across multiple sectors.
By Type
Primary Aluminum-Air Battery: Primary aluminum-air batteries are non-rechargeable, and they provide high energy density in a compact form, making them ideal for single-use applications. These batteries are widely used in emergency backup systems and other disposable applications where recharging is not needed. Primary aluminum-air batteries typically deliver 50% more energy per unit weight than traditional lithium-ion batteries, making them a preferred choice for one-time use cases. With a growing demand for lightweight and efficient batteries in specific sectors like defense and medical, primary aluminum-air batteries are expected to capture a significant portion of the market share.
Mechanical Rechargeable Secondary Aluminum-Air Battery: Secondary aluminum-air batteries, unlike primary batteries, are designed for multiple recharging cycles, making them more suitable for applications where frequent use is required. These batteries combine the high energy density of aluminum-air chemistry with a rechargeability feature, making them a potential solution for electric vehicles and renewable energy storage. The secondary aluminum-air battery market is expected to grow by 30%, driven by advancements in battery technology and the increasing need for sustainable energy storage. These batteries can be used in electric vehicles, with a performance efficiency increase of 20%, making them a viable alternative to lithium-ion batteries in the long run.
